AI is evolving from isolated experiments into core enterprise infrastructure. From public AI tools like ChatGPT and DeepSeek, to embedded AI such as Microsoft Copilot and Google Workspace’s Gemini, and even custom or blended solutions powered by proprietary LLMs or platforms like AWS Bedrock - the AI revolution is no longer coming, it’s here.
According to Forrester, 61% of organizations are already using GenAI or predictive AI, yet 23% have seen a rise in AI-related cyberattacks. That’s not a coincidence*. The scale of innovation has outpaced the controls traditionally used to secure it (it kind of reminds me of the early public cloud adoption days - only faster).
In case you are wondering what the top three AI security concerns that we are hearing from customers the most are, look no further.
- Unsanctioned AI
- Securing Prompts & Responses
- Agentic AI security

AI Guardian brings two groundbreaking capabilities to market:
- Cyera AI Security Posture Management (AI-SPM): Here Cyera auto-discovers the AI tools (public, SaaS, homegrown, and shadow AI - within the customer environment. Leveraging Cyera’s deep understanding of customer data, the security team can see the full data context, and know what data is being used within each AI tool. Then govern access, with precision, with Cyera’s ability to know all human, machine, and agentic identities accessing AI, and the customer’s data.


- Cyera AI Runtime Protection: Here, Cyera monitors every prompt & action through logging and searching all prompts, responses and agent actions. Cyera detects abuse and policy drift to catch misuse, prompt injection, and data leakage - with clear context & severity scoring. Cyera then stops unauthorized access in real-time, blocking out of policy prompts & responses, and stopping dangerous agent actions.

Together, they create a loop of awareness and enforcement, working alongside Cyera’s DSPM and Cyera Omni DLP products to deliver full-stack protection across both data and AI.
